Joe Biden will choose runner-up next week

Does Kamala Harris get a chance to be the first Vice President of the United States – or Elizabeth Warren? The role is particularly important because Biden is already 77 years old.
The designated Democratic presidential candidate, Joe Biden, plans to choose his deputy in the coming week if he wins the election. Biden announced this on Tuesday during a campaign appearance in his hometown Wilmington, Delaware. Biden already decided in March that his running mate would be a woman.

There are a number of candidates to choose from: From the view of the US media, US Senators Kamala Harris and Elizabeth Warren, among others, have particularly good chances, who like Biden applied for the Democratic presidential candidacy. Recent attention has also been paid to Tammy Duckworth, Senator and Iraqi veteran, and Barack Obama’s then-National Security Advisor, Susan Rice.
